I’m pretty new to the Affiliate marketing too, But I’m not new to web design. In fact I teach a few web design class at Cal Poly Pomona.
To answer your question, once you got the website up and running you need to submit your site to search engines. Most web hosting service should provide this service for free. If not, google it. Don’t pay money for this. It usually takes 2 weeks for the search engine to rank your site but it certainly can take more than that. Before you submit your site you should at least have the tag fill out in your HTML. Don’t submit to the search engine again and again very often, you should submit your site only if there are new content added to your site.
